2022 online SFF - Lightspeed
Apr. 26th, 2023 05:48 pmApolépisi: A De-Scaling, Suzan Palumbo, Lightspeed. Humanity as a mermaid terminal illness.
In the Beginning of Me, I Was a Bird, Maria Dong, Lightspeed. Transmigrations. Reminded me of This Is How You Lose the Time War, particularly recommended.
The Noon Witch Goes to Sound Planet, Kristina Ten, Lightspeed. A teen girl trying to reject her magical heritage at Coachella. NOVELETTE.
The CRISPR Cookbook: A Guide to Biohacking Your Own Abortion in a Post-Roe World, MKRNYILGLD, Lightspeed. Some very angry near-future worldbuilding around some very sharp science talk. Damn. Particularly recommended.
Welcome to Oxhead, Julianna Baggott, Lightspeed. An inconclusive but vivid teens-discover-world-is-artificial sort of story.
Picnic, with Monster, Susan Palwick, Lightspeed. A guy who sees monsters, and a monster.
The Cheesemaker and the Undying King, Lina Rather, Lightspeed. Where "cheesemaker" is medieval for "microbiologist", more or less. I really liked this one.
The Fairy Godmother Advice Column, Leah Cypess, Lightspeed. Where "who advises the advisor" has... gone a certain way.
Nine Tails of a Soap Empire, Maria Dong, Lightspeed. Fantasy with a soapmaker and a gumiho.
Plausible Realities, Improbable Dreams, Isabel J. Kim, Lightspeed. A multiverse malfunction.
